Poster of Cast and Crew in Japanology Plus - Season 3 - Episode 28 - Smells

Japanology Plus - Season 3 - Smells (Episode 28)

Plot: Breath mints, sprays and countless other products that tackle body odors offer evidence of widespread concern about smells. Japan has certified professionals who investigate offensive odors, and even a fire alarm that uses the power of smell
Episode Aired On:
Thursday, October 13 2016
8 years ago